“Gandhi Vichar Sanskar Pariksha” 2014-15

Gandhi Research Foundation, Jalgaon conducted “Gandhi Vichar Sanskar Pariksha” 2014-15. This exam was organized by State Government of Maharashtra for all States like Maharashtra, Gujarat, Karnataka, Madhya Pradesh etc. Total 2,02,000 students of Secondary Schools, Higher Secondary Schools, Jr. Colleges, Sr. Colleges, D.Ed and B.Ed colleges was participated in the exam.

The objective behind this test was to inculcate the Gandhian thoughts and philosophy among the students. Total 245 students of IMRD from BBM, MCA and MBM department appeared for this exam.

Student of IMRD Ms. Pooja D. Jadhav (BBM 2nd year) and Ms. Manisha D. Patil (MBM 2nd year) secured 1st Rank in UG & PG category and rewarded with gold medals in Gandhi Vichar Sanskar Pariksha. The Director of IMRD Mrs. Vaishali Patil and whole IMRD family

congratulated to the winners.

Seminar on Dot Net Institute of Management Research and Development, Shirpur organized seminar on Dot net. For this seminar we had invited Mr. Manoj Patil. The main objective behind this seminar is to understand dot net framework structure and dot net application. Mr. Manoj Patil explained the dot net framework which includes a large class library named Framework Class Library (FCL) and provides language interoperability across several programming languages. Programs written for Dot NET Framework execute in a software environmentnamed Common Language Runtime (CLR).He also talked about various application developed using dot net

platforms.

Workshop on “NWAC-2015 “

National Workshop on Advance computing was organized by School of Computer Sciences, North

Maharashtra University, Jalgaon from 1st

to 3rd

March, 2015.

The resource person for this workshop was Prof. Ramesh Kumar Agrawal, M.Tech. (CS), IIT Delhi, Ph.D. (Delhi University), School of Computer & Systems Sciences Jawaharlal Nehru University, New Delhi.

The workshop introduced fundamental concepts, theories, and algorithms for pattern recognition and machine learning, which are used in computer vision, speech recognition, data mining, statistics, information retrieval, and bioinformatics. This workshop focused on Matlabs and Data Mining.

The workshop was divided in different sessions where Mr. R. K. Agrawal delivered knowledge on following topics.

1. Classification Techniques based on Neural Network 2. Implementation of Neural Networks in Matlab 3. K-Nearest Neighbour & Support Vector Machine

4. Implementation of K-Nearest Neighbour & Support

Vector Machine in Matlab 5. Clustering Techniques 6. Implementation of Clustering Techniques in Matlab 7. Feature Extraction Methods

8. Implementation of Feature Extraction Methods in

Matlab. 9. Feature Selection Methods

10. Implementation of Feature Selection Methods in

Matlab.
